1. The Bedrock of IT: Staying Grounded in Basics It's tempting to chase the latest tech fad, but guess what? Progress stumbles if we ignore our IT foundation. This year, CIOs reminded us that a robust IT infrastructure is not just important - it's essential. Without it, we're building castles on sand.

2. Excellence in Operations: The Unsung Hero Here's a question: Can we innovate without solid IT operations? The answer, as we've learned, is a resounding no. Reliable IT services are the springboard for those shiny, new projects. It's like a well-oiled machine - necessary, though often overlooked.

3. Agility: The IT Superpower In the face of rapidly advancing technologies (hello, generative AI!), adaptability and flexibility have become non-negotiable. The leaders who thrived in 2023 were those who could pivot faster than a game of pinball.

4. The AI Imperative: Move Fast or Fall Behind The message is clear: lagging in AI adoption isn't just risky; it's potentially catastrophic. Businesses that stood still in AI's fast-moving stream are now playing a perilous game of catch-up.

5. Bridging Divides: IT and Business Alignment Ever feel like IT and business units speak different languages? You're not alone. This year underscored the need for mutual understanding. Think of IT and business like a dance - when out of sync, everyone steps on toes.

6. The AI Governance Puzzle AI isn't just about algorithms and data; it's about responsible governance. This year, a comprehensive approach to AI governance emerged as a central theme, ensuring that our AI journey is as ethical as it is innovative.

7. The Flexibility Factor: Rethinking Work Models Flexible work models are more than a trend; they're a revolution. But they come with a catch: they need proactive management and a keen focus on employee well-being. It's not just where we work, but how we work that counts.

8. The Remote Work Paradox Remote work isn't a one-size-fits-all solution. It's a balancing act between remote and in-office dynamics. This year, we learned that too much of either can tip the scales unfavorably.

9. Preparedness: The New Normal Finally, if 2023 taught us anything, it's that the unexpected is the new normal. Continuous training, collaboration, and behavior-based policies are our best tools in managing the ever-changing technology landscape.
